Jump to content


DarkEden Genesis

Member Since 15/11/2011
Offline Last Active 21/05/2012, 14:03
-----

Topics I've Started

Meta Tags Baseadas Numa Url - Arrays

21/05/2012, 11:03

Olá pessoal,

Meu website gera conteúdos dinamicamente.
Para o Meta Title eu uso:

Index.php
<?php 
include("conf.php"); 
?> 
<html> 
<head> 
<title><?php echo $title;?></title>



conf.php
<?php 
@session_start(); 
$url= "http://".$_SERVER['HTTP_HOST'].$_SERVER['REQUEST_URI']; 
if ($url="http://www.url.com/index.php") echo $title="Index Title"; 
if ($url="http://www.url.com/signup") echo $title="Signup Title";
?>


Esse sitema está errado...portanto não funciona.
Como devo fazer isso?



Tentei com arrays também, mas não estou sabendo fazer e está dando errado...

conf.php
<?php
$metas = array( 
'index.php' => array( 
'header' => 'Home Page Title', 
'title' => 'Home Meta Title', 
'description' => 'Home Meta Description' 
), 
'signup' => array( 
'header' => 'Signup Title', 
'title' => 'Signup Meta Title', 
'description' => 'Signup Meta Description' 
), 
'about' => array( 
'header' => 'About Title', 
'title' => 'About Meta Title', 
'description' => 'About Meta Description' 
) 
); 
$title = $metas['index.php']; 
$title = $metas['signup']; 
$title = $metas['about'];



INDEX.PHP
<TITLE><?php echo $title['title']; ?></TITLE>


Qual a melhor solução??
ou
Como usar o que já fiz para conseguir o resultado necessário?

Erro: Lnk2001 - C++ Visual Studio 6.0

15/11/2011, 11:35

Olá pessoal,

estou com problemas de linkagem ao compilar um programa.
Alguém se disponibiliza a tentar me ajudar?

Ainda que eu ache parcialmente irrelevante, vou postar aqui os códigos de erro:

Linking...
CreatureSpriteTable.obj : error LNK2001: unresolved external symbol "class EditString * pdlgEditString" (?pdlgEditString@@3PAVEditString@@A)
CreatureSpriteTable.obj : error LNK2001: unresolved external symbol "public: void __thiscall CNewEdit::AddString(char const *)" (?AddString@CNewEdit@@QAEXPBD@Z)
InitCreatureTable.obj : error LNK2001: unresolved external symbol "public: void __thiscall CNewEdit::AddString(char const *)" (?AddString@CNewEdit@@QAEXPBD@Z)
InitInfo.obj : error LNK2001: unresolved external symbol "public: void __thiscall CNewEdit::AddString(char const *)" (?AddString@CNewEdit@@QAEXPBD@Z)

InitCreatureTable.obj : error LNK2001: unresolved external symbol "class CNewEdit * pedit" (?pedit@@3PAVCNewEdit@@A)
InitInfo.obj : error LNK2001: unresolved external symbol "class CNewEdit * pedit" (?pedit@@3PAVCNewEdit@@A)
Debug/ClientInfo.exe : fatal error LNK1120: 3 unresolved externals
Error executing link.exe.

ClientInfo.exe - 8 error(s), 0 warning(s)
Uso o Visual Studio 6.0.

Grato

IPB Skin By Virteq